Abstract
In clinical practice, clinicians mainly focus on Chronic Obstructive Pulmonary Disease (COPD) exacerbations and symptoms, while patients may prefer to evaluate periods free of COPD exacerbations and deteriorated symptoms. The latter would suit the positive health approach that centralizes people and their beliefs. We aimed to identify patient characteristics and health outcomes relating to: 1) COPD exacerbation-free days; 2) days with no more symptoms than usual; and 3) combined COPD exacerbation and comorbid flare-up-free days (i.e. chronic heart failure, anxiety, depression flare-ups) using negative binomial regression analyzes. Data were obtained from two self-management intervention trials including COPD patients with and without comorbidities. 313 patients (mean age 66.0 years, 63.6% male, 68.7% comorbidity) were included. Better baseline chronic respiratory questionnaire (CRQ) fatigue (incidence rate ratio (IRR) = 1.03 (95% CI 1.01-1.05), p = 0.02) and mastery scores (IRR = 1.03 (95% CI 1.00-1.06), p = 0.04) and fewer courses of antibiotics (IRR = 0.95 (95% CI 0.94-0.96), p < 0.01) were related to more COPD exacerbation-free days. Additionally, better baseline CRQ fatigue (IRR = 1.05 (95% CI 1.00-1.10), p = 0.04) and mastery scores (IRR = 1.06 (95% CI 1.00-1.12), p = 0.04), fewer courses of antibiotics (IRR = 0.94 (95% CI 0.91-0.96), p < 0.01), and improved CRQ dyspnea scores over 12 months of follow-up (IRR = 1.07 (95% CI 1.01-1.12), p < 0.01) were correlated to more days free of deteriorated symptoms. Less baseline dyspnea (modified Medical Research Council score) (IRR = 0.95 (95% CI 0.92-0.98), p < 0.01) and fewer courses of antibiotics (IRR = 0.94 (95% CI 0.93-0.95), p < 0.01) were associated with more combined COPD exacerbation and comorbid flare-up-free days. Healthcare professionals should be aware that less fatigue and better mastering of COPD relate to more exacerbation and symptom-free time in COPD patients.

Abstract
Background Because minimizing future risk is the goal of asthma chronic asthma management, it is particularly important to identify risk factors. We conducted this 3-year single-center prospective cohort study to determine the independent risk factors of asthma exacerbations (AEs). Methods We performed this prospective, longitudinal, observational study with a 3-year follow-up on 257 patients aged 18-81 years with at least a 1-year history of asthma. Follow-up visits are conducted through regular annual phone calls, and the primary endpoints were AE. Results The uncontrolled group was more likely to develop AE than the well-controlled group [odds ratio (OR): 6.34, 95% confidence interval (CI): 1.14-35.21, P<0.05]. Patients with low Asthma Quality of Life Questionnaire (AQLQ) scores were more likely to develop AE than these with high AQLQ scores (OR: 0.59, 95% CI: 0.35-0.99, P<0.05). AQLQ and Asthma Control Questionnaires (ACQ) were both strong independent risk factors within 3 years of enrollment; the cut-off values (COV) of the AQLQ and the ACQ (uncontrolled) that better evaluated the risk with the AE were ≤5.4 and >1, respectively. The AQLQ scores had a sensitivity of 79.07% and a specificity of 59.09% [area under curve (AUC): 0.70, P<0.0001], and the ACQ (uncontrolled) had a sensitivity of 81.4% and a specificity of 52.29% (AUC 0.68, P<0.0001). Conclusions The findings of this study suggest that patients with uncontrolled asthma and a diminished health-related quality of life had an increased risk of exacerbations in the future. Defining these risk factors associated with AE is important as it will identify these at the highest risk to patients and may guide future interventions.

Abstract
Abstract
Purpose
Uncontrolled severe asthma constitutes a major economic burden to society. Add-ons to standard inhaled treatments include inexpensive oral corticosteroids and expensive biologics. Nocturnal treatment with Temperature-controlled Laminar Airflow (TLA; Airsonett®) could be an effective, safe and cheaper alternative. The potential of TLA in reducing severe asthma exacerbations was addressed in a recent randomised placebo-controlled trial (RCT) in patients with severe asthma (Global Initiative for Asthma (GINA) step 4/5), but the results were inconclusive. We re-analysed the RCT with severe exacerbations stratified by the level of baseline asthma symptoms and Quality of Life.
Methods
More uncontrolled patients, defined by Asthma Control Questionnaire 7 (ACQ7) > 3, EuroQoL 5-Dimension Questionnaire Visual Analogue Scale (EQ5D-VAS) ≤ 65 and Asthma Quality of Life Questionnaire (AQLQ) ≤ 4 were selected for re-analysis. The rates of severe asthma exacerbations, changes in QoL and health-economics were analysed and compared between TLA and placebo.
Results
The study population included 226 patients (113 TLA / 113 placebo.) The rates of severe asthma exacerbations were reduced by 33, 31 and 25% (p = 0.083, 0.073, 0.180) for TLA compared to placebo, dependent on selected control measures (ACQ7, EQ5D-VAS, AQLQ, respectively). For patients with less control defined by AQLQ≤4, the difference in mean AQLQ0-12M between TLA and placebo was 0.31, 0.33, 0.26 (p = 0.085, 0.034, 0.150), dependent on selected covariate (AQLQ, EQ5D-VAS, ACQ7, respectively). For patients with poor control defined by ACQ7 > 3, the difference in EQ5D-5 L utility scores between TLA and placebo was significant at 9 and 12 months with a cost-effective ICER. The results from the original study did not demonstrate these differences.
Conclusion
This post hoc analysis demonstrated an effect of TLA over placebo on severe exacerbations, asthma control and health economics in a subgroup of patients with more symptomatic severe allergic asthma. The results are consistent with the present recommendations for TLA. However, these differences were not demonstrated in the full study. Several explanations for the different outcomes have been outlined, which should be addressed in future studies.

Abstract
Background Chronic obstructive pulmonary disease (COPD) poses a large burden on health care. Severe COPD exacerbations require emergency department visits or inpatient stays, often cause an irreversible decline in lung function and health status, and account for 90.3% of the total medical cost related to COPD. Many severe COPD exacerbations are deemed preventable with appropriate outpatient care. Current models for predicting severe COPD exacerbations lack accuracy, making it difficult to effectively target patients at high risk for preventive care management to reduce severe COPD exacerbations and improve outcomes. Objective The aim of this study is to develop a more accurate model to predict severe COPD exacerbations. Methods We examined all patients with COPD who visited the University of Washington Medicine facilities between 2011 and 2019 and identified 278 candidate features. By performing secondary analysis on 43,576 University of Washington Medicine data instances from 2011 to 2019, we created a machine learning model to predict severe COPD exacerbations in the next year for patients with COPD. Results The final model had an area under the receiver operating characteristic curve of 0.866. When using the top 9.99% (752/7529) of the patients with the largest predicted risk to set the cutoff threshold for binary classification, the model gained an accuracy of 90.33% (6801/7529), a sensitivity of 56.6% (103/182), and a specificity of 91.17% (6698/7347). Conclusions Our model provided a more accurate prediction of severe COPD exacerbations in the next year compared with prior published models. After further improvement of its performance measures (eg, by adding features extracted from clinical notes), our model could be used in a decision support tool to guide the identification of patients with COPD and at high risk for care management to improve outcomes. Abstract
Background Asthma and chronic obstructive pulmonary disease (COPD) impose a heavy burden on health care. Approximately one-fourth of patients with asthma and patients with COPD are prone to exacerbations, which can be greatly reduced by preventive care via integrated disease management that has a limited service capacity. To do this well, a predictive model for proneness to exacerbation is required, but no such model exists. It would be suboptimal to build such models using the current model building approach for asthma and COPD, which has 2 gaps due to rarely factoring in temporal features showing early health changes and general directions. First, existing models for other asthma and COPD outcomes rarely use more advanced temporal features, such as the slope of the number of days to albuterol refill, and are inaccurate. Second, existing models seldom show the reason a patient is deemed high risk and the potential interventions to reduce the risk, making already occupied clinicians expend more time on chart review and overlook suitable interventions. Regular automatic explanation methods cannot deal with temporal data and address this issue well. Objective To enable more patients with asthma and patients with COPD to obtain suitable and timely care to avoid exacerbations, we aim to implement comprehensible computational methods to accurately predict proneness to exacerbation and recommend customized interventions. Methods We will use temporal features to accurately predict proneness to exacerbation, automatically find modifiable temporal risk factors for every high-risk patient, and assess the impact of actionable warnings on clinicians’ decisions to use integrated disease management to prevent proneness to exacerbation. Results We have obtained most of the clinical and administrative data of patients with asthma from 3 prominent American health care systems. We are retrieving other clinical and administrative data, mostly of patients with COPD, needed for the study. We intend to complete the study in 6 years. Conclusions Our results will help make asthma and COPD care more proactive, effective, and efficient, improving outcomes and saving resources. Abstract
Background: Allergen avoidance is important in allergic asthma management. Nocturnal treatment with Temperature-controlled Laminar Airflow (TLA) has been shown to provide a significant reduction in the exposure to allergens in the breathing zone, leading to a long-term reduction in airway inflammation and improvement in Quality of life (QoL). Allergic asthma patients symptomatic on Global Initiative for Asthma (GINA) step 4/5 were found to benefit the most as measured by Asthma Quality of Life Questionnaire (AQLQ). However, the effect of TLA on severe asthma exacerbations is uncertain and therefore a meta-analysis was performed. Methods: Patients with severe allergic asthma (GINA 4/5) were extracted from two 1-year randomised, double-blind, placebo-controlled trials conducted with TLA. A meta-analysis of the effect on severe exacerbations was performed by negative binomial regression in a sequential manner, defined by baseline markers of asthma control (symptoms and QoL scores). Results: The pooled dataset included 364patients. Patients with more symptoms at baseline (ACT<18 or ACQ7>3; N=179), had a significant mean 41% reduction in severe exacerbations (RR=0.59 (0.38-0.90); p=0.015) in favour of TLA. Higher ACQ7 cut-points of 3.5-4.5 resulted in significant reductions of 48-59%.More uncontrolled patients based on AQLQ total and symptom domains ≤3.0 at baseline also showed a significant reduction in severe exacerbations for TLA vs. placebo ((47% (p=0.037) and 53% (p=0.011), respectively). The meta-analysis also confirmed a significant difference in AQLQ-responders ((Minimal Clinically Important Difference)≥0.5; 74% vs. 43%, p=0.04). Conclusion: This meta-analysis of individual patient data shows a beneficial effect on severe exacerbations and quality of life for TLA over placebo in more symptomatic patients with severe allergic asthma. These outcomes support the national management recommendations for patients with symptomatic severe allergic asthma. The actual effect of TLA on severe exacerbations should be confirmed in a prospective study with larger numbers of patients.

Abstract
BACKGROUND The Clinical COPD Questionnaire (CCQ) has been suggested by the Global Initiative of Chronic Obstructive Lung Disease (GOLD) as a comprehensive symptom measurement tool, which helps to classify patients in order to direct pharmacological treatment. Therefore, it is essential to understand its determinants. OBJECTIVES To identify the determinants of the overall CCQ score and scores of its 3 subdomains among chronic obstructive pulmonary disease (COPD) patients from China. METHODS A total of 1,241 COPD patients in the outpatient department of the Second Xiangya Hospital in China were recruited. Basic information and clinical data were collected. Differences in the GOLD categories based on Modified Medical Research Council Dyspnea Scale (mMRC), COPD Assessment Test (CAT), and CCQ were compared. Multiple linear regression analyses were performed to evaluate determinant factors of the total CCQ and subdomain scores. RESULTS The total CCQ and/or separate domain scores significantly differed with sex, age, BMI, smoking status, biomass fuel exposure, exacerbation frequency, mMRC, CAT, and GOLD grades and groups. Subjects with asthma-COPD overlap (ACO) had worse health status based on CCQ than those with COPD alone. As for the 16 subgroups based on GOLD 2017, statistical differences in the total CCQ and functional domain scores were found among subgroups 1A-4A, 1B-4B, and 1D-4D. The mMRC classified much more patients into more symptom groups than CAT and CCQ. No significant difference was observed in the GOLD categories between the CAT and CCQ (cut point = 1.5). Multiple linear regression analysis showed that smoking status, underweight, ACO, post-bronchodilator FEV1% predicted <50%, exacerbation history, and mMRC were independently associated with the total CCQ score. Only 3 variables were significantly associated with the symptom domain: ACO, exacerbations, and mMRC; for the functional domain, age ≥75 years, ACO, post-bronchodilator FEV1% predicted <50%, exacerbation history, and mMRC were significant; female sex, underweight, frequent exacerbations (≥2), and mMRC were significantly associated with higher scores in the mental domain. CONCLUSIONS The classification of COPD produced by mMRC, CAT, and CCQ was not identical. Smoking status, underweight, ACO, post-bronchodilator FEV1% predicted <50%, exacerbation history, and mMRC were associated with lower health-related quality of life assessed by the total CCQ score, while different subdomains of CCQ had different determinant factors.

Abstract
BACKGROUND Evidence of quality of life implications of asthma attacks are limited, particularly when measured on a utility scale, which enables calculating Quality-Adjusted Life-Years (QALYs) and comparisons with other health conditions and services. Therefore, this study sought to estimate the utility loss associated with an asthma-related crisis event (accident and emergency (A&E) attendance or hospital admission). METHODS Participants were recruited in a cohort study from A&E and hospital admissions at three UK hospitals. They completed the EuroQol-5 Dimensions 5-Level (EQ-5D-5 L), Asthma Quality of Life Questionnaire (AQLQ), Time trade-off (TTO), and peak flow and symptom diary over 8 weeks, where three different methods (EQ-5D-5 L, AQLQ, and TTO), were used to estimate utilities. The mean difference between two time points were estimated using the Wilcoxon signed rank test. RESULTS From baseline to week 8, mean increases (95% CI) were estimated to be 0.086 (0.019-0.153), 0.154 (0.112-0.196) and 0.132 (0.063-0.201) for EQ-5D-5 L, AQL-5D (preference-based measure derived from AQLQ), and TTO respectively over 8 weeks (p < 0.01). CONCLUSION Asthma crisis events are estimated to be associated with a mean utility loss of between 0.086 and 0.132. Abstract
The Pulmonary-Specific Quality-of-Life Scale (PQLS) is a validated self-report questionnaire assessing health-related quality of life (HRQoL) in patients with end-stage lung disease awaiting lung transplantation. The aim of our study was to evaluate the psychometric properties of the German version of the PQLS. One hundred and forty patients awaiting lung transplantation (55% men) with a median age of 53 years [Interquartile range (IQR) 13] answered the PQLS. A group of the participants (n = 43) was evaluated again 1 year later after transplantation. A confirmatory factor analysis (CFA) of the PQLS was conducted to test the three-factor structure of the PQLS. We examined the internal consistency of the scales using Cronbach's α. Convergent validity was explored through correlations with generic measures of HRQoL [Short-Form 8 Health Survey (SF-8), 10-item quality of life (QoL) scale], measures of depression (nine-item Patient Health Questionnaire-Depression Scale), anxiety (Generalized Anxiety Scale), and measures of lung disease severity (supplemental oxygen use, stairway steps). In the group of 43 patients assessed before and after transplantation, sensitivity to change was explored. The CFA confirmed the three-factor model with an acceptable fit. The PQLS total and the three subscale scores "task interference," "psychological," and "physical" showed acceptable internal consistency. The PQLS and its subscales showed a significant negative correlation with the 10-item QoL measure and the physical component score of the SF-8, whereas the mental component score of the SF-8 showed a significant negative correlation only with the PQLS subscale "psychological." Negative correlation was found due to the opposed alignment of the PQLS compared to the 10-item QoL and the SF-8. Symptoms of depression and anxiety were significantly and positively correlated with the subscale "psychological." Measures of lung disease severity also exhibited a significant positive correlation with the subscales "task interference" and "physical" but not "psychological." In patients 1 year after a successful transplantation, the PQLS scores were significantly reduced by 50%. The three-factor structure of the PQLS could be replicated using CFA. The results indicate good reliability, validity, and sensitivity to change of the German version of the PQLS.

Abstract
Background Age increases the risk of emergency department [ED] visits. Health related quality of life (HRQoL) is often estimated as an outcome of ED visits, but it can be a risk factor of ED visits. This study aims to assess the association of HRQoL with time to first ED visit and/or frequent ED use in older adults during four-year period and if this association differs in 66–80 and 80+ age groups. Methods Data from the Swedish National Study on Aging and Care-Blekinge of wave 2007–2009 was used in combination with electronic health records on ED visits. The analytical sample included 673 participants of age 66 years and older with information on HRQoL. Cox proportional hazard model was used to assess the association between HRQoL and time to first ED visit. Logistic regression analysis was performed to estimate the association of HRQoL with frequent ED use. Results During the study period, 55.3% of older adults visited the ED and 28.8% had a frequent ED use. Poor physical HRQoL was independently associated with first ED visit both in total sample (p < 0.001) and in 66–80 (p < 0.001) and 80+ (p = 0.038) age groups. Poor mental HRQoL had no significant association with first ED visit and frequent ED use. Conclusion Findings suggest that poor physical HRQoL is associated with time to first ED visit in older adults. Therefore, physical HRQoL should be considered while planning interventions on the reduction of ED utilisation in older adults. Explanatory factors of frequent ED use may differ in age groups. Further studies are needed to identify associated factors of frequent ED visits in 80+ group.

Abstract
The Clinical COPD Questionnaire (CCQ) is recommended by the Global Initiative for Chronic Obstructive Lung Disease (GOLD) to evaluate health status in patients with COPD. The objective of this work was to systemically assess the reliability, validity, responsiveness and minimum clinically important difference (MCID) of the CCQ. A structured search was conducted in three databases to identify articles that evaluated the psychometric properties of the CCQ in individuals with COPD. Two investigators screened the title, abstract and full text of the articles to determine study eligibility and performed the data extraction. Quality assessment of included studies was assessed by the COSMIN (Consensus-Based Standards for the Selection of Health Measurement Instruments) checklist. Finally, 43 studies were included, over half of which had fair methodological quality. Internal consistency (reliability) of the CCQ total score ranged from 0.84 to 0.94, and test-retest reliability was 0.70-0.99. The overall CCQ had a better correlation with St George's Respiratory Questionnaire (SGRQ; from 0.71 to 0.88) and COPD Assessment Test (CAT; from 0.64 to 0.88) than modified Medical Research Council (mMRC; from 0.392 to 0.668) and forced expiratory volume in 1 s (FEV1 % predicted; from -0.31 to -0.68). Scores were different within GOLD stages, groups, composite events and co-morbidities. CCQ was sensitive to exacerbations, pulmonary rehabilitation and smoking cessation with the MCID of 0.4. The CCQ is a very useful and practical tool that can be used in clinical populations with good reliability, validity and responsiveness to interventions.

Abstract
PURPOSE Chronic obstructive pulmonary disease (COPD) is a progressive disease that impairs both objectively measured lung function and patient-reported health status. In a randomized clinical trial of patients with moderate to severe COPD, we compared changes in health status after adding arformoterol tartrate or placebo to patients' treatment regimens. METHODS In this multicenter, double-blind trial, patients were randomized to receive nebulized arformoterol 15 µg BID (n = 420) or matched placebo (n = 421). Treatment with other COPD medications was permitted, except for long-acting β2-agonists. Inclusion criteria were a forced expiratory volume in 1 second (FEV1) ≤65% of predicted, FEV1 >0.50 L, age ≥40 years, smoking history ≥15 pack-years, and a baseline breathlessness severity grade ≥2. The Clinical COPD Questionnaire (CCQ) was used to measure health status at randomization and at months 3, 6, and 12. CCQ scores range from 0 to 6, with higher scores indicating worse health status, and a decrease from baseline in total score by 0.4 point is considered clinically significant. Outcomes were analyzed by using mixed models for repeated measures. FINDINGS At baseline, patients' mean age was 63.8 years; 42.9% of patients were female, and 51.4% were current smokers. The mean baseline CCQ total scores were 2.88 and 2.91 for the arformoterol and placebo groups, respectively. A total of 841 patients were randomized to receive either arformoterol (n = 420) or placebo (n = 421); among them, 211 (50.1%) who received placebo and 255 (60.7%) who received arformoterol completed the trial. Arformoterol-treated patients had greater mean improvement from baseline in CCQ total score (-0.18 vs 0.02; P = 0.001), symptoms (-0.21 vs 0.01; P = 0.002), functional state (-0.15 vs 0.02; P = 0.018), and mental state (-0.18 vs 0.02; P = 0.023) than patients receiving placebo. At study end, 38.3% of the arformoterol-treated patients and 30.8% of patients receiving placebo reported clinically significant improvements on the CCQ (P = 0.026). These improvements were only modestly correlated with improvements in FEV1 (r = -0.15; P < 0.01). IMPLICATIONS In this 52-week trial, arformoterol-treated patients had greater improvements in health status than patients receiving placebo. Assessing health status along with lung function seems to provide additional information regarding the effectiveness of COPD maintenance treatments. ClinicalTrials.gov identifier: NCT00909779.

Abstract
Background Chronic obstructive pulmonary disease (COPD) patients often present considerable individual medical burden in their symptoms, limitations, and well-being that complicate medical treatment. To improve their overall health status, while reducing the number of exacerbations, a multidisciplinary approach including different elements of care is needed. The aim of this study was to evaluate the effects of a remote support program on COPD patients at high risk of experiencing worsening of their disease and other health-related outcomes. Methods An observational, multicenter, prospective study aimed at evaluating the impact of a 7-month remote support program on COPD patients in exacerbations control and changes in health status measured with the COPD assessment test (CAT). Factors associated with a clinically relevant decrease in CAT were assessed using a logistic regression analysis. Results A total of 114 subjects started the program. The majority of the study population were males (81.6 %), retired (70.2 %), without academic qualifications or with a low level of education (68.4 %), and ex-smokers (79.8 %). The mean ± SD age was 69.6 ± 9.1 years and the BMI was 27.8 ± 5.5 Kg/m2. Overall, 41.9 % (95 % CI 31.9–52.0) patients, significantly improved health status (CAT decrease ≥ 2 points). Univariate analysis showed that significant improvement in CAT was associated with baseline CAT scores [high CAT score 19.2 (±7.5) vs. low CAT score 12.4 (±6.4); OR = 1.15, 95 % CI: 1.07–1.24; p < 0.001] and with being non-compliant [62.5 % (15/24) of non-compliant vs 34.7 % (24/69) of compliant patients significantly improved CAT scores; OR = 3.13, 95 % CI: 1.19–8.19; p = 0.021). After controlling for the effect of all variables in a multivariable logistic regression model, the only factor that remained significant was baseline CAT score. The proportion of smokers in the total population remained constant during the study. There was a significant reduction in the number of exacerbations after entering this remote support program with median -1 (IQR: -2, 0), (p < 0.001). The Morisky-Green questionnaire showed an increase of treatment compliance, namely at baseline, 25.8 % (24/93) of patients were noncompliant while in the end 66.7 % (16/24) of them became compliant) (p = 0.053). Conclusions A remote support program for high-risk COPD patients results in an improvement of the patients’ health status, particularly in those with initially poor health status, and it helps to reduce COPD exacerbations. Abstract
BACKGROUND Social and family factors may influence the probability of achieving asthma control in children. Parents' quality of life has been insufficiently explored as a predictive factor linked to the probability of achieving disease control in asthmatic children. OBJECTIVE Determine whether the parents' quality of life predicts medium-term asthma control in children. METHODS Longitudinal study of children between 4 and 14 years of age, with active asthma. The parents' quality of life was evaluated using the specific IFABI-R instrument, in which scores were higher for poorer quality of life. Its association with asthma control measures in the child 16 weeks later was analyzed using multivariate methods, adjusting the effect for disease, child and family factors. RESULTS The data from 452 children were analyzed (median age 9.6 years, 63.3% males). The parents' quality of life was predictive for asthma control; each point increase on the initial IFABI-R score was associated with an adjusted odds ratio (95% confidence interval) of 0.56 (0.37-0.86) for good control of asthma on the second visit, 2.58 (1.62-4.12) for asthma exacerbation, 2.12 (1.33-3.38) for an unscheduled visit to the doctor, and 2.46 (1.18-5.13) for going to the emergency room. The highest quartile for the IFABI-R score had a sensitivity of 34.5% and a specificity of 82.2% to predict poorly controlled asthma. CONCLUSIONS Parents' poorer quality of life is related to poor, medium-term asthma control in children. Assessing the parents' quality of life could aid disease management decisions. Abstract
Health status improvement is a critical treatment goal for physicians managing chronic obstructive pulmonary disease (COPD). Numerous instruments to measure the disease-specific health-related quality of life (HRQOL) for patients with COPD have been used in daily clinical practice. The Clinical COPD Questionnaire (CCQ) is one of these recommended by the Global Initiative for Chronic Obstructive Lung Disease (GOLD). This study examined the psychometric properties of the CCQ in patients with COPD in Taiwan. A descriptive, cross-sectional design was conducted. Data were collected in a secondary care unit. We administered the CCQ, the modified Medical Research Council (mMRC) dyspnea scale, and the 12-item Short Form Health Survey (SF-12) for patients with COPD. Reliability was assessed using Cronbach's alpha and item-total correlation coefficients. Construct validity was assessed using confirmatory factor analysis (CFA) and testing the hypothesis that severity of dyspnea measured using the mMRC dyspnea scale is associated with the CCQ scores. Convergent validity was assessed by testing the correlation between the CCQ and the SF-12. Discriminant validity was assessed to differentiate among the classifications of COPD Groups A to D. A total of 114 subjects were recruited in the study. Cronbach's alpha was high (0.90) for the total score of the CCQ. Significant correlations were found between the CCQ scores and those of the mMRC dyspnea scale (ρ = 0.67) and domains of the SF-12 (ρ = -0.44 to -0.75). Furthermore, the CCQ scores showed a significant difference among the classifications of COPD Groups A to D. CFA confirmed the construct validity, with a good model fit. Good to excellent psychometric properties of the Chinese Version CCQ were demonstrated in the study. Wide usage of the Chinese Version CCQ for Taiwanese COPD patients can be recommended in daily clinical practice or clinical trials.

Abstract
INTRODUCTION Chronic obstructive pulmonary disease (COPD) exacerbations have a negative impact on the quality of life of patients and the evolution of the disease. We have investigated the prognostic value of several health-related quality of life questionnaires to predict the appearance of a composite event (new ambulatory or emergency exacerbation, hospitalization, or death) over a 1-year follow-up. METHODS This was a multicenter, prospective, observational study. Patients completed four questionnaires after recovering from an exacerbation (COPD Assessment Test [CAT], a Clinical COPD Questionnaire [CCQ], COPD Severity Score [COPDSS], and Airways Questionnaire [AQ20]). Patients were followed-up until the appearance of the composite event or for 1 year, whichever came first. RESULTS A total of 497 patients were included in the study. The majority of them were men (89.7%), with a mean age of 68.7 (SD 9.2) years, and a forced expiratory volume in 1 second of 47.1% (SD 17.5%). A total of 303 (61%) patients experienced a composite event. Patients with an event had worse mean scores of all questionnaires at baseline compared to patients without event: CAT=12.5 vs 11.3 (P=0.028); CCQ=2.2 vs 1.9 (P=0.013); COPDSS=12.3 vs 10.9 (P=0.001); AQ20=8.3 vs 7.5 (P=0.048). In the multivariate analysis, only previous history of exacerbations and CAT score ≥13.5 were significant risk factors for the composite event. A CAT score ≥13.5 increased the predictive value of previous exacerbations with an area under the receiver operating characteristic curve of 0.864 (95% CI: 0.829-0.899; P=0.001). CONCLUSION The predictive value of previous exacerbations significantly increased only in one of the four trialled questionnaires, namely in the CAT questionnaire. However, previous history of exacerbations was the strongest predictor of the composite event.

Abstract
PURPOSE The purpose of this study was to develop a Japanese version of hand-foot syndrome (HFS)-specific quality of life (QOL) questionnaire (HFS-14) to evaluate and monitor the QOL of patients with a possibility of HFS. METHODS The original English version of HFS-14 was translated and slightly modified into Japanese, and the Japanese HFS-14 was administered to 187 patients receiving chemotherapy with high risk of developing HFS as outpatients in four institutions in Japan. Factor validity, internal consistency, correlation with the Skindex-16 and Dermatology Life Quality Index (DLQI) scores, known group validity, and test-retest reliability were analyzed for 105 patients who developed HFS. Next, we compared HFS-14 with DLQI and Skindex-16. RESULTS Factor analysis confirmed the factor structure (one putative scale) of the Japanese HFS-14. Cronbach's alpha was over 0.90. The Japanese HFS-14 score was correlated with the Skindex-16 and DLQI score. Intra-class correlation coefficients were over 0.80. Patients with severe HFS reported significantly poorer HFS-14 score than those with mild HFS. The Skindex-16 and DLQI scores were also significantly different in patients with different Common Terminology Criteria for Adverse Events (CTCAE) grades, but with smaller effect sizes than those for the HFS-14 score. CONCLUSIONS The Japanese HFS-14 provides a valid and reliable score for monitoring and evaluating HFS.

Abstract
Background Co-morbidities are common in chronic obstructive pulmonary disease (COPD). We assessed the contribution of common co-morbidities on health related quality of life (HRQoL) among COPD patients. Methods Using both generic (15D) and respiratory-specific (AQ20) instruments, HRQoL was assessed in a hospital based COPD population (N = 739, 64% males, mean age 64 years, SD 7 years) in this observational study with inferential analysis. The prevalence of their co-morbidities was compared with those of 5000 population controls. The patients represented all severity stages of COPD and the patterns of common concomitant disorders differed between patients. Results Co-morbidities such as psychiatric conditions, alcohol abuse, cardiovascular diseases, and diabetes were more common among COPD patients than in age and gender matched controls. Psychiatric conditions and alcohol abuse were the strongest determinants of HRQoL in COPD and could be detected by both 15D (Odds Ratio 4.7 and 2.3 respectively) and AQ20 (OR 2.0 and 3.0) instruments. Compared to respiratory specific AQ20, generic 15D was more sensitive to the effects of comorbidities while AQ20 was slightly more sensitive for the low FEV1. FEV1 was a strong determinant of HRQoL only at more severe stages of disease (FEV1 < 40% of predicted). Poor HRQoL also predicted death during the next five years. Conclusions The results suggest that co-morbidities may impair HRQoL at an early stage of the disease, while bronchial obstruction becomes a significant determinant of HRQoL only in severe COPD.

Abstract
BACKGROUND Patients with bronchial asthma or chronic obstructive pulmonary disease (COPD) frequently have a low quality of life (QoL) in addition to depression symptoms. The aim of this study was to compare the QoL, depression symptoms, mental function and anxiety in patients with asthma or COPD exacerbations or spontaneous pneumothoraxes (SP) to patients with stable disease. MATERIALS AND METHODS Patients with a confirmed diagnosis of severe (III degree) bronchial asthma or COPD were included in this study. Prospective observations of asthma or COPD exacerbations or SP were performed over a three-year period. QoL was assessed using St. George's Respiratory Questionnaire (SGRQ). In addition, the AQ20 questionnaire (AQ20), the Hospital Anxiety and Depression Scale (HADS) and the Mini-Mental State Examination (MMSE) were administered. RESULTS A total of 233 patients (112 with asthma and 121 with COPD; mean age 57.9 ± 11.9 years) were included in the study. Patients with COPD or asthma had a low QoL as estimated by the SGRQ (mean ± SD: 27.5 ± 12.9 and 25.1 ± 10.2 for asthma and COPD, respectively). Asthma exacerbations, COPD exacerbations or SP requiring hospitalization were associated with lower SGRQ scores over the three-year observation period (41.5 ± 11.7, 57.9 ± 14.3 and 65.3 ± 11.4, respectively). The mean MMSE score significantly decreased after an asthma exacerbation compared to the baseline (29.9 ± 2.1 versus 27.2 ± 3.1; p < 0.05). The mean MMSE score decreased after COPD exacerbations (28.5 ± 0.9 versus 26.9 ± 1.2; p < 0.05) and after COPD with an SP event (28.8 ± 1.2 versus 24.1 ± 2.2; p < 0.05). CONCLUSION Low QoL and mental impairment were observed in patients with asthma and COPD. In addition, the QoL significantly decreased following hospitalizations due to exacerbations or SP.
